2018–19 Quaid-e-Azam One Day Cup

The 2018–19 Quaid-e-Azam One Day Cup was the first edition of the Quaid-e-Azam One Day Cup, a List A cricket tournament that took place in Pakistan from 6 September to 4 November 2018. Each match was played after the conclusion of the corresponding first-class fixture in the 2018–19 Quaid-e-Azam Trophy.

Following the conclusion of the group stage, National Bank of Pakistan, Khan Research Laboratories, Habib Bank Limited and Islamabad from Pool A along with Sui Southern Gas Corporation, Pakistan Television, Water and Power Development Authority and Multan from Pool B had all qualified for the quarter-finals.

In the first quarter-final match, Water and Power Development Authority beat National Bank of Pakistan by eight wickets. In the second quarter-final, Habib Bank Limited beat Sui Southern Gas Company by 166 runs, with Jamal Anwar scoring a century. The third quarter-final saw Khan Research Laboratories beat Multan by six wickets. In the last quarter-final match, Pakistan Television beat Islamabad by nine runs, with Mohammad Waqas and Hasan Mohsin both scoring centuries.

The first semi-final match saw Water and Power Development Authority beat Khan Research Laboratories by five wickets to advance to the final. In the second semi-final, Habib Bank Limited beat Pakistan Television by seven runs. In the final Habib Bank Limited beat Water and Power Development Authority by 62 runs to win the tournament.
